  FOR SALE :

     Definicon DSI-32 NS32032 coprocessor board for the IBM PC, XT, AT
     and compatibles, as described in BYTE magazine, August and Sept.
     1985.

     The board includes :

     Hardware :

       - NS 32032 32-bit processor ( 10 Mhz )
       - NS 32081 math coprocessor ( 10 Mhz )
       - 1 Megabyte of 0 wait state RAM ( 120 ns ) expandable to
	    2 Mb by piggy-back soldering ( instructions given )

     Software :

       - Green Hills C, Fortran 77, Pascal optimizing, UNIX
	    compatible compilers
       - 32032 Macro assembler
       - Linker
       - Debugger / Monitor
       - Librarian
       - Public domain Forth and XLISP
       - Graphics interface for Hercules and CGA graphics ( with
	    source code )
       - Diagnostics program

     Complete documentation, receipts, etc.

     Note that this board may not work with VGA cards on AT type
     computers, especially if using 16-bit VGA cards ( it does not
     like my 16-bit Compaq board in my 386 - it will run if the
     board is set to 8-bits).  It WILL run will EGA boards (Definicon
     has confirmed this).
